
The Brooks Atkinson Theatre
The Brooks Atkinson Theatre is a historic Broadway venue located in New York City, named after the influential theater critic, Brooks Atkinson. Opened in 1926, it has hosted numerous acclaimed plays and musicals, showcasing a rich theatrical heritage. The theatre features a traditional proscenium stage with a seating capacity of approximately 1,000 audience members. Located on West 47th Street, it is part of the Broadway Theater District, renowned for its vibrant live performances. The venue combines classic architectural charm with modern amenities, making it a prominent and accessible destination for theater enthusiasts seeking high-quality live entertainment.
